
Sarah Young Bio
Sarah Young was a notable American evangelic writer. She had written multiple award-winning books that rested on the idea of her dialogue with God. Her daily reflections, which she cultivates via reading, journaling, meditation and prayer, served as the foundation for her work. She was also a member of the Presbyterian Church in America (PCA).
Sarah Young Husband
After meeting Steve Young, an ordained minister, while attending seminary, Sarah Young got married. They had two kids together, as well as a few grandchildren. Before moving to Australia to carry on his missionary work, her husband, Steve, served as a missionary in Japan. They called Perth, Australia, home.
Young wrote many of her best-selling books while residing in Australia, where she and her husband carried on their ministry to the local Japanese community.

Sarah Young Cause of Death
Sarah spent twenty hours a day in her room due to her Lyme disease and other chronic illnesses. She had received a cancer diagnosis. The most likely reason for her death was cancer. She passed away Friday, September 1, 2023, at the age of 77. On September 9, 2023, her funeral took place at Nashville, Tennessee’s Christ Presbyterian Church.
Sarah Young Early Life
Sarah Young was born in 1946, in Nashville, Tennessee and remained in the south for the rest of her childhood. The identity of her parents and siblings was unknown in the media. However, her father was a college professor.
Sarah Young Education
Sarah studied philosophy at Wellesley College, where she graduated with a degree. She also holds degrees from Georgia State University, Covenant Theological Seminary, and Tufts University in psychology and counseling.
She was seeking the “truth,” so before she became a Christian, she chose to study philosophy. After graduating, Young made multiple trips to Europe in pursuit of that truth. She converted to Christianity while studying at L’Abri in France, on one of these trips. She continued on to Covenant Theological Seminary in St. Louis, Missouri, where she earned her master’s degree in biblical studies and counseling.
Sarah Young Career
Sarah Young started working soon after graduating from college. She began her career as a writer and went on to publish numerous critically acclaimed books that have sold over 35 million copies globally. Jesus Calling, one of her books, is on every major bestseller list.

Sarah claimed that after reading the book “God Calling,” her ministry got started. She released her debut book, “Jesus Calling,” in 2004. She has since written numerous devotional books, many of which have gone on to become best sellers or win awards. Her assertions that she speaks with God are the foundation of all of her writings.
Young engaged in a practice known as “listening and writing,” in which she prayed for serenity and the capacity to hear God, requests the help of the Holy Spirit, receives the message and gives thanks to the Lord for it, and then writes down what she claims to have been told.
Her writing has come under fire for portraying her own ideas and opinions as the message of the Lord because of her habit of writing in the first person. In response to these criticisms, Sarah defended herself by asserting that when she employed the pronoun “I” in her writing, it is as though God is speaking to the reader rather than Sarah.
